Welcome to the Smart Video Surveillance Lab at FAST NUCES Karachi
At the FAST-NUCES Karachi campus, the Video Surveillance Lab (VSL) has secured a substantial grant of Rs 39.3 million in Jul 2017, from the Planning Commission of Pakistan and HEC. This funding is dedicated for the establishment of a cutting-edge Smart Video Surveillance Lab, seamlessly integrated into the National Centre for Big Data & Cloud Computing (NCBC), Pakistan.
The lab’s primary objective is to leverage advanced technology to extract relevant and timely information from a multitude of video streams, addressing the diverse needs of government agencies, hospitals, educational institutes. law enforcement agencies, researchinstitutions, corporate enterprises, media organizations, and non-profit organizations.

Our lab focuses on the following domain specializations
Deep Learning
Leveraging deep learning and
AI techniques for tasks such as classification, regression, clustering, anomaly detection, and predictive analytics.
Computer Vision
Advancing computer vision techniques to enhance the understanding and interpretation of visual data captured by surveillance cameras, including image enhancement, feature extraction, and scene understanding.
Smart IoT Systems
Designing and implementing Internet of Things (IoT) devices and systems to enhance video surveillance capabilities, like integrating sensors, cameras, and actuators for real-time monitoring and control.
Video Analytics
Developing algorithms and techniques for analyzing video streams to extract meaningful information, such as object detection, tracking, recognition, and behavior analysis, which are crucial for projects like Person Reidentification, Suspicious Activity Detection, Missing Children Surveillance, and Theft Car Surveillance.
Reinforcement Learning
Investigating reinforcement learning approaches for autonomous decision-making and control in video surveillance systems.
